As a core member, you will assist in the research & design, engineering, integration, testing, training, logistics, laboratory research, field engineering, and acquisition and operations analysis in support of a variety of Navy and Marine Corps programs and projects with a focus on defensive cyber technologies, mission assurance, and resilience capabilities for the tactical network environment. Your effort will go towards dramatically increasing the warfighter's effectiveness. If you enjoy working on a highly collaborative and dynamic team and want to make a difference for the warfighter, then we would love to have you on our team!
Responsibilities include but not limited to:
- Review and evaluate System Security Plans (SSPs), System Security Authorization Agreements (SSAAs), systems and networks diagrams, Security Requirements Traceability Matrices (SRTMs), Risk Assessments, and associated Information
- Systems (IS) Certification and Accreditation (C&A) documents in accordance with Department of Defense (DoD), Intelligence Community (IC), National and Agency standards;
- Observe, evaluate, and document IS security certification testing and prepare Security Certification Test Reports (SCTRs) with findings and recommendations regarding systems; Approval To Operate (ATO).
- Inspect systems, networks, sites for compliance to InfoSec standards and policies.
- Additional duties include producing periodic progress reports, preparing various forms of correspondence concerning deficiencies and statuses of SSPs/SSAAs, maintaining and reporting statistics on personal C&A efforts.
- Knowledge of DoD, IC, and National Security Policies, Regulations, Directives, and Instructions
- Relies on extensive experience and judgment to plan and accomplish goals and independently performs a wide variety of complicated tasks
Minimum Qualifications :
- BA/BS degree or High School Diploma and 6 years of additional relevant experience or Associate's Degree and 4 years of additional relevant experience may be substitute in lieu of Bachelor's degree
- 5+ years of experience in the field or in a related area
- Knowledge of commonly used concepts, practices, and procedures within the particular field
- Hands-on experience with networking technologies such as routers, switches, firewalls, and VPNs
Preferred Qualifications:
- Masters Degree
- Familiarity with network vulnerability scanners, web scanners, and database scanners is a plus
- Knowledge of cloud computing concepts and technologies
- CISSP, CISM, CCNA, CASP, or equivalent
Clearance Requirements:
- Must have a current and active TS/SCI clearance
Physical Requirements:
- The person in this position must be able to remain in a stationary position 50% of the time.
- Occasionally move about inside the office to access file cabinets, office machinery, or to communicate with co-workers, management, and customers, via email, phone, and or virtual communication, which may involve delivering presentations
